精华内容
下载资源
问答
  • JDBC驱动

    千次阅读 2010-08-11 15:44:00
    JDBC驱动由数据库厂商提供。在我们的实际开发中,有两种比较常用的驱动方式.第一种是JDBC-ODBC桥连,适用于个人开发与测试.它通过ODBC与数据库进行连接.第二种是纯JAVA驱动方式,它直接同数据库进行连接,在生产型...

    JDBC驱动由数据库厂商提供。在我们的实际开发中,有两种比较常用的驱动方式.

    第一种是JDBC-ODBC桥连,适用于个人开发与测试.它通过ODBC与数据库进行连接.

    第二种是纯JAVA驱动方式,它直接同数据库进行连接,在生产型开发中,推荐使用JAVA驱动方式.

    一、JDBC-ODBC桥连

    JDBC-ODBC桥连就是将对JDBC API的调用转换为对另一组数据库连接(ODBC)API的调用。

    JDK中已经包括了JDBC-ODBC桥连的驱动接口,所以进行JDBC-ODBC桥连时,不需要额外下载JDBC驱动程序,

    只需要配置ODBC数据源就可以了。

    注:虽然通过JDBC-ODBC桥连的方式可以访问所有ODBC可以访问的数据库,但是JDBC-ODBC桥连不能提供非常

    好的性能,一般不适合在实际系统中使用。

    如果我们使用JDBC-ODBC桥进行数据库连接,那么JDBC驱动类的名称为sun.jdbc.odbc.JdbcOdbcDriver,数据库

    连接字符串将以jdbc:odbc开始,后面紧跟数据源名称。因此,假设我们已经配置好了一个叫news的ODBC数据源,

    数据库连接字符串就是jdbc:odbc:news,如果数据库系统的用户名为sa,密码为sa.则以下两行代码就可以建立一个数据库连接.

    Code:
    1. Class.forName("sun.jdbc.odbc.Driver");   
    2. Connection conn = DriverManager.getConnection("jdbc:odbc:news","sa","sa");  

    二、纯JAVA驱动方式

    纯JAVA驱动方式有JDBC驱动直接访问数据库,驱动程序完全由JAVA语言编写,运行速度快,并且具备了跨平台的特点。

    但是,由于这类JDBC驱动由专门的数据库厂商专门提供,即这类JDBC驱动只对应一种数据库,因此访问不同的数据库需要下载

    专用的JDBC驱动。

    如果我们需要使用纯JAVA驱动方式进行数据库连接,首先需要下载数据库厂商提供的驱动程序jar包,并将jar包引入工程中。

    展开全文
  • jdbc驱动

    千次阅读 2018-07-25 15:16:28
    驱动准备: 新建工程后,工程下新建文件夹:命名为:lib,将mysql-connector-java-5.1.7-bin.jar(该文件路径目录为:D:\javaweb\mysql-connector-java-5.1.7)复制到lib下,...然后开始使用jdbc:  //1.注册驱动  ...

    驱动准备:

    新建工程后,工程下新建文件夹:命名为:lib,将mysql-connector-java-5.1.7-bin.jar(该文件路径目录为:D:\javaweb\mysql-connector-java-5.1.7)复制到lib下,然后右键该jar选择build path->add to path,就可以了

    然后开始使用jdbc:

                //1.注册驱动
               // DriverManager.registerDriver(new com.mysql.jdbc.Driver());

                 //Driver这个类里面有静态代码块,一上来就执行了,等于注册了两次驱动,没有这个必要
                //改成以下代码即可
                Class.forName("com.mysql.jdbc.Driver");

               //如果是oracle数据库,则写成:new com.oracle.jdbc.Driver();
                //2.建立连接,参数一:协议+访问的数据库(这里我的数据库用的是mysql,数据库名字叫stu);参数二:用户名;参数三:密码
                Connection conn=(Connection) DriverManager.getConnection("jdbc:mysql://localhost/stu", "root", "lrgshx");
                //3.创建statement
                Statement st=conn.createStatement();
                //2.执行查询
                String sql="select * from t_student";
                ResultSet rs=st.executeQuery(sql);
                //5.遍历每一条记录
                while(rs.next()) {
                    int id=rs.getInt("id");
                    int age=rs.getInt("age");
                    String name=rs.getString("name");
                    System.out.println("id="+id+"name="+name+"age="+age);
                }

               //释放资源
                rs.close();
                st.close();
                conn.close();

    结果如下:

    注意事项:

    //import com.mysql.jdbc.Connection;
    //import com.mysql.jdbc.Statement;
    //引入正确的包,否则会出现类型不匹配的错误,上面的包引入就会引起类型不匹配的问题

     

    最好在最后建立一个class对象:JDBCUtil.class将注册连接,建立连接,释放资源封装起来

    展开全文
  • sql server2008 jdbc驱动

    2018-01-03 14:50:33
    sql server2008 jdbc驱动、 sql server2008 jdbc驱动
  • sqlserver驱动包 jdbc驱动 sqljdbc.jar sqljdbc4.jar jdbc连接sqlserver数据库驱动, sqljdbc.jar和sqljdbc4.jar均有
  • sqlserver jdbc驱动

    2019-10-27 10:26:37
    sqlserver jdbc 驱动

    sqlserver jdbc 驱动

    展开全文
  • JDBC驱动协议

    千次阅读 2017-02-16 10:19:36
    JDBC驱动协议:默认TCP协议; JDBC源码截图:

    JDBC驱动协议:默认TCP协议;

    JDBC源码截图:


    展开全文
  • JDBC驱动加载机制

    千次阅读 2017-12-30 12:26:32
    JDBC驱动加载的原理,以及JDBC4.0之后spi技术带来的加载机制变化。
  • JDBC驱动错误

    千次阅读 2018-10-20 15:19:01
    jdbc驱动错误 1.在Class.forName(“com.mysql.jdbc.Driver”);处出错 2.在DriverManager.getConnection(“jdbc:mysql://localhost:3306/web”,"","");处出错 3.没有配置classpath 3.没有导入...
  • JDBC 驱动程序类型

    2019-01-18 17:18:16
    说白了 JDBC 驱动就是一组实现了 JDBC API 接口的 Java 类的集合,该接口用于与数据库服务器进行交互。例如,使用 JDBC 驱动程序可以让你打开数据库连接,并通过发送 SQL 或数据库命令,然后通过 Java 接收结果。 ...
  • mysql-jdbc驱动 jar包

    2017-12-01 11:06:57
    mysql-jdbc驱动 jar包,支持Jmeter链接数据库获取资源数据,避免大量造数据问题
  • DB2的JDBC驱动

    热门讨论 2014-05-27 10:21:15
    链接DB2数据库的时候采用的JDBC驱动
  • JDBC驱动的下载及IDEA导入JDBC的驱动jar包

    千次阅读 多人点赞 2018-08-04 10:05:11
    好了,扯远了,进入正题:IDEA如何导入JDBC驱动jar包 1.mysql官网下载驱动包https://dev.mysql.com/downloads/connector/j/(mysql的) 2.下载完之后解压到自己想放的路径或者跟jdk里的jar包放在一起 3.在IDEA中....
  • mysql-jdbc驱动包8.0.11

    2018-07-03 16:49:27
    一个.jar包,是MySQL数据库厂商提供的jdbc驱动,将其放入web项目中的WEB-INF下的lib中,可用于jsp连接MySQL数据库。
  • JDBC驱动类型

    2015-11-19 19:20:46
    java jdbc驱动的四种类型请问具体都是什么意思 1、jdbc-odbc桥 2、本地API部分java驱动 3、网络协议完全java驱动 4、本地协议完全java驱动 问题一:在这四种驱动中是否都需要设置数据源? 问题二:这四种...
  • Oracle的JDBC驱动官方完全版

    千次下载 热门讨论 2014-08-21 14:12:06
    因为Oracle的JDBC驱动 ojdbc12,ojdbc14 很古老了,是针对JDK1.2以及JDK1.4平台的。很多时候会有各种问题,所以从官网下载了最新的驱动,包括支持JDK1.5的ojdbc5.jar, 以及 支持JDK1.6的ojdbc6.jar驱动包,以及官方demo...
  • jdbc驱动

    千次阅读 2016-01-16 11:06:10
    驱动程序类名:一个继承java.sql.Driver接口的类名,JDBC驱动程序管理器需要加载这个类来处理数据库驱动程序。 数据库URL:一个字符串,该字符串包含关于数据库连接的信息和其他配置属性。这个字符串有自己的格式...
  • Mysql(5.5)jdbc驱动程序

    热门讨论 2012-04-25 18:49:47
    mysql-connector-java-5.1.19,jdbc驱动程序(驱动包)
  • Ms access jdbc驱动

    千次下载 热门讨论 2008-11-09 10:54:44
    Ms access jdbc驱动 有三种办法 第一种是用access的jdbc驱动程序,到http://industry.java.sun.com/products/jdbc/drivers这个网站上查找并下在access的jdbc驱动程序。 第二个办法是你用下面的代码试试 con = ...
  • Oracle Database JDBC驱动下载
  • access jdbc驱动 jar包

    热门讨论 2010-09-25 21:24:24
    access jdbc驱动 jar包 希望能方便大家的使用
  • mysql新版的jdbc驱动配置

    万次阅读 2018-09-29 22:39:50
    新版的mysqljdbc驱动jar包的配置与之前发生了改变,今天在配置mybatis中mysql驱动的时候一直报错: org.apache.ibatis.exceptions.PersistenceException:  ### Error querying database. Cause: java.sql....
  • Java中的JDBC驱动类型

    2016-10-04 23:12:39
    Java中的JDBC驱动可以分为四种类型,包括JDBC-ODBC桥、本地API驱动、网络协议驱动和本地协议驱动。  JDBC驱动类型一、JDBC-ODBC桥   JDBC-ODBC 桥 是sun公司提供的,是jdk提供的标准API. 这种类型的驱动实际是...
  • java连接access数据库jdbc驱动

    热门讨论 2012-04-28 14:54:07
    java连接access数据库jdbc驱动包,很给力哦哦
  • greenplum提供的jdbc驱动下载

    千次阅读 2020-05-13 16:53:10
    greenplum很尿性,很难找到jdbc的驱动。 有些人说可以直接用postgresql的驱动,我理解还是不如用greenplum的原厂驱动。...greenplum 的jdbc驱动下载地址: https://t00y.com/file/27004439-443100749 ...
  • 数据库的JDBC驱动不但与数据库版本有关,也与JDK的版本有关。有人选了一个JDBC驱动,在皕杰3.5用没问题,到了5.0就不能用了,这是因为皕杰3.5用的JDK1.5,而5.0用的是JDK1.6 。有的数据库可能正好在1.5和1.6不用同一...
  • Web应用程序 [new_system] 注册了JDBC驱动程序 [com.mysql.jdbc.Driver],但在Web应用程序停止时无法注销它。 为防止内存泄漏,JDBC驱动程序已被强制取消注册。 myeclipse写运行sp页面出现的错误 第一次运行读取...
  • JDBC驱动下载汇总

    2013-07-06 01:33:24
    在使用JDBC连接数据库的时候,一般都要求有相应数据库的JDBC驱动程序,这些数据库的JDBC驱动程序一般都是数据库厂商开发的,但是有些,例如MS之类的很久都,没有为它的SQL Server开发相应的JDBC驱程,所以要使用第...
  • 下载jdbc驱动 配置jdbc到项目 简单连接一下数据库 1. 下载jdbc驱动 下载网址 (https://dev.mysql.com/downloads/connector/j/) 在网站里直接下载压缩包解压就可以了,里面会有.jar结尾的包 8版本的和5版本的不...
  • Oracle的JDBC驱动的版本

    千次阅读 2011-05-09 10:48:00
    JDBC驱动

空空如也

空空如也

1 2 3 4 5 ... 20
收藏数 33,541
精华内容 13,416
关键字:

jdbc驱动